Jones Wood Foundry

Editorial Review

Named for primeval forest that once stood in the same spot. Former manhole foundry now a neighborhoody pub, inspired by chef's English upbringing. Tour the UK via Scotch egg, Welsh rarebit, Lancashire hot pot. No hard stuff behind the bar, but more than enough beer to sate a Brit thirst. Fuller's London Pride, Boddington's, and Abita just to keep them guessing. Rambling space holds communal table and dining room in back, open-air courtyard off to the side.
